Attic ventilation services involve installing or upgrading systems that promote proper airflow in the attic space of a property. This typically includes the installation of vents, fans, or ridge vents designed to allow hot air to escape during warmer months and moisture to vent out during colder seasons. Proper attic ventilation helps maintain a balanced temperature, reducing the buildup of heat and humidity that can cause discomfort and damage over time. Service providers evaluate the existing attic setup and recommend solutions tailored to each property’s size and design to ensure effective air circulation year-round.
These services help address common problems such as excessive heat accumulation, high energy bills, and moisture-related issues like mold and mildew. When attics are poorly ventilated, hot air can cause your home’s cooling system to work harder, leading to increased energy costs. Moisture buildup can also lead to wood rot, insulation damage, and a higher risk of mold growth, which can impact indoor air quality. Attic ventilation systems are designed to mitigate these issues by facilitating continuous airflow, helping to preserve the structural integrity of the property and improve indoor comfort.

Homeowners who notice signs such as excessive attic heat, persistent humidity, or musty odors may find attic ventilation services helpful. Other indications include ice dams forming on the roof during winter or visible mold growth on attic surfaces. In many cases, a professional evaluation can determine if existing vents are blocked or insufficient, and whether additional or upgraded ventilation is necessary. Smaller Repairs - Minor attic ventilation fixes, such as replacing vents or sealing leaks, typically cost between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the scope of work and materials needed.
Venting System Upgrades - Upgrading existing attic vents or adding new ones usually ranges from $1,000 to $2,500. These projects are common for homeowners seeking better airflow without a full replacement.
Full Attic Ventilation Replacement - Complete replacement of an attic ventilation system can cost between $3,000 and $6,000. Larger, more complex projects that involve extensive work tend to reach the higher end of this range.
Extended or Custom Projects - Very large or specialized ventilation systems, such as those for custom or historic homes, can exceed $7,000. These projects are less common and typically involve significant modifications or unique requ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Why is attic ventilation important for my home? Proper attic ventilation helps regulate temperature and moisture levels, which can prevent damage to roofing materials and improve overall home comfort.
How can local contractors improve attic airflow? They typically install or upgrade vents, such as soffit or ridge vents, to ensure consistent airflow throughout the attic space.
What signs indicate my attic may need better ventilation? Signs include excessive heat buildup, condensation, mold growth, or noticeable attic odors, which can suggest ventilation issues.
Are there different types of attic ventilation systems? Yes, common options include passive vents like soffit and ridge vents, as well as powered attic fans, depending on the home's needs.
